Alice in Wonderland Review

Alice in Wonderland Movie ReviewThe premiere of Tim Burton's Alice in Wonderland took place in London on February 25th:


And now, the first movie reviews of Alice in Wonderland are showing up online:

A curiously conventional journey to Wonderland
"You're mad, bonkers... but I'll tell you a secret – all the best people are." This line early on in Tim Burton's Alice in Wonderland expresses perfectly what seems to be the director's guiding philosophy. The only problem is that his Hollywood paymasters aren't quite as subversive as he is. The result here is a wildly inventive film straitjacketed in conventional narrative form.
The Independent (here)
Never have toves been so slithy or a film so brillig. Tim Burton’s spectacular reimagining of Alice in Wonderland, which had its royal premiere in London last night, takes Lewis Carroll’s famous Jabberwocky poem and makes it a 3-D epic for the next generation.
Traditionalists may quibble with Burton’s Gothic ride through the Alice books, but his hallucinogenic humour is true to the originals. Plus you don’t get a cast any better than this.
TimesOnline (here)

the filmmaker's trademark winsomely outlandish style doesn't prepare you for the thoroughly enjoyable spectacle that is his "Alice in Wonderland."
A fantastical romp that proves every bit as transporting as that movie about the blue people of Pandora, his "Alice" is more than just a gorgeous 3D sight to behold.
Hollywood Reporter (here)
Director Tim Burton renders a lush dreamscape filled with scene-stealing freaks
Wired (here)

Alice in Wonderland 3D directed by Tim Burton

Director Tim Burton is working on new Alice in Wonderland movie which will be released in 3D. Tim Burton's Alice in Wonderland is based on the Lewis Carroll novels Alice's Adventures in Wonderland and Through the Looking-Glass. The role of Alice is portrayed by Mia Wasikowska. Johnny Depp, Helena Bonham Carter and Anne Hathaway are also onboard, respectively as the Mad Hatter, the evil Red Queen, and the White Queen.

The movie Alice in Wonderland 3D is set for a release in March 2010.

Plot:
"Alice, 17, attends a party at a Victorian estate only to find she is about to be proposed to in front of hundreds of snooty society types. Off she runs, following a white rabbit into a hole and ending up in Wonderland, a place she visited 10 years before yet doesn't remember."

Below a few words from Tim Burton about his take on Alice in Wonderland:

""it's kind of a mixture of some distorted live action and animation. I can't relate it to anything because I'm not sure what to relate it to. It's kind of new territory for me...""
Director Tim Burton


Indeed, besides being in 3D, the movie Alice in Wonderland is combining live action, motion capture technology and stop motion, so it promises to deliver a marvelous experience!
